HENRY v. BEATTIE

No. 46.

40 Wis.2d 704 (1968)

162 N.W.2d 613

HENRY, Plaintiff and Respondent, v. BEATTIE, Defendant and Appellant: WHITE RIVER CORPORATION, d/b/a GENEVA INN, Defendant and Respondent.

Supreme Court of Wisconsin.

Decided November 26, 1968.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

For the defendant-appellant there was a brief by Godfrey, Godfrey & Neshek of Elkhorn, and oral argument by Thomas G. Godfrey.

For the plaintiff-respondent there was a brief and oral argument by John J. Byrnes of Elkhorn.


HANLEY, J.

The principal issue on this appeal is whether the order of January 26, 1968, vacating the judgment of dismissal, is an appealable order.

We think the order is not appealable and the appeal should be dismissed.
